The future of Danish defender Andreas Christensen at Barcelona has been a topic of much discussion, and now we have an update. In a move that has surprised many, Christensen has agreed to a new two-year contract with the Catalan giants, despite having other offers on the table. This decision raises some intriguing questions and offers a unique insight into the player's mindset and the club's strategy.

What makes this particularly fascinating is the timing. Christensen has endured a challenging period with injuries, and his last appearance was back in December. Despite this setback, he has chosen to stay and fight for his place. It's a risky move, but one that showcases his determination and belief in his own abilities.
